"Tobacco Barn" - An Amish Family Carriage passing a Dutch Farm and the prominent tobacco barn used to hand the cut tobacco crop allowing it to age. Original watercolor by Jay McVey.
Wenger's Mill covered bridge, also called Rose Hill covered bridge, built in 1849 by Henry Zook. Located on Log Cabin Road, just off of Rose Hill Road. Postcard of painting by Louise Frank.
